Dill Caprese Salad recipe is a twist on the popular classic Caprese Salad. It combines juicy tomatoes, fresh mozzarella, and replaces the customary basil with a homemade dill dressing.
First, make the dill dressing and set it aside to allow the flavours to blend.
Slice the tomatoes, then arrange on a platter or a shallow bowl, alternating slices of fresh mozzarella balls with sliced tomatoes. Drizzle with dill dressing.
Sprinkle generously with sea salt or Kosher salt and freshly ground pepper. Add a few sprigs of fresh dill for garnish, or sprinkle the salad with finely chopped dill.
Notes
Cover and refrigerate any leftover salad. It will last for 2 to 3 days. The homemade dill dressing will stay fresh for about a week when refrigerated.
